Salary vs overtime: the comparison that changes everything
A salary feels safe because the number is fixed. But fixed pay can hide a falling hourly rate when the week gets longer. A $65,000 salary at 40 hours a week is $31.25 an hour. At 55 hours a week it is $22.73 an hour — lower than many hourly craft and clerical roles that also earn time-and-a-half after 40 hours.
The honest way to compare offers is to put both into the same unit: effective pay per hour worked. Use the salary-to-hourly calculator for the salaried offer, the hourly-to-salary calculator for the hourly offer, and the pay-comparison calculator to see which one wins after taxes, benefits, and commute time.
If the salaried role is non-exempt, federal law still requires overtime at 1.5 times the regular rate. The employer must convert the salary back to hourly, divide by actual hours worked, and pay the half-time premium for every hour over 40. That is why the salary-to-hourly conversion is not just budgeting math — it is also a wage-and-hour compliance question.
Same salary, different hourly rate
$60,000 ÷ 40 hrs = $28.85/hr. $60,000 ÷ 55 hrs = $20.98/hr. The difference is a full workday of unpaid value every week.
When a raise costs money
A $5,000 raise that adds 10 unpaid hours a week can lower your effective hourly pay. Always divide the new salary by the new hours.
